Things to consider when hiring a Steel Stair service provider:
Experience & Expertise
Does the Steel Stair service provider have the expertise and experience for my project?
Evaluate the provider's portfolio to ensure they have completed projects similar to yours, focusing on design complexity and scale. Inquire about their familiarity with local building codes and regulations specific to steel stair construction. Assess their technical knowledge, including proficiency in welding, advanced materials, and modern engineering techniques. A strong track record in tackling diverse challenges and delivering durable, efficient solutions is crucial. Prioritize firms that demonstrate innovative problem-solving abilities and the capacity to customize designs to meet unique architectural and functional requirements.

Contract Clarity & Guarantees
Does the contract clearly define the scope of work, timeline, costs, and any warranties or guarantees?
Ensure the contract precisely outlines the scope of work, including detailed specifications for design and fabrication of steel stairs. Confirm that it includes a comprehensive timeline with milestones and clearly itemized costs to prevent unexpected expenses. Look for any warranties or guarantees that protect against structural issues or defects, ensuring peace of mind and accountability. Contracts should also stipulate terms for any necessary revisions or adjustments to the project, providing clarity and setting expectations for both parties.

Pricing & Transparency
Is the pricing clear, competitive, and free of hidden fees?
Ensure the pricing structure is transparent and all-inclusive, explicitly covering materials, labor, and potential additional costs. Compare rates with industry standards to confirm competitiveness, and be wary of unusually low estimates, which might indicate quality compromises. To avoid hidden fees, request a detailed written estimate, itemizing all aspects of the project. Always clarify any ambiguous terms or conditions in the contractor’s proposed pricing structure to ensure clear understanding and avoid unexpected expenses.
